日韩无码专区无码一级三级片|91人人爱网站中日韩无码电影|厨房大战丰满熟妇|AV高清无码在线免费观看|另类AV日韩少妇熟女|中文日本大黄一级黄色片|色情在线视频免费|亚洲成人特黄a片|黄片wwwav色图欧美|欧亚乱色一区二区三区

RELATEED CONSULTING
相關(guān)咨詢
選擇下列產(chǎn)品馬上在線溝通
服務(wù)時間:8:30-17:00
你可能遇到了下面的問題
關(guān)閉右側(cè)工具欄

新聞中心

這里有您想知道的互聯(lián)網(wǎng)營銷解決方案
被卸載的Redis展開新的修復(fù)之道(redis被卸載了怎么辦)

被卸載的Redis: 展開新的修復(fù)之道

創(chuàng)新互聯(lián)的客戶來自各行各業(yè),為了共同目標,我們在工作上密切配合,從創(chuàng)業(yè)型小企業(yè)到企事業(yè)單位,感謝他們對我們的要求,感謝他們從不同領(lǐng)域給我們帶來的挑戰(zhàn),讓我們激情的團隊有機會用頭腦與智慧不斷的給客戶帶來驚喜。專業(yè)領(lǐng)域包括網(wǎng)站制作、做網(wǎng)站、電商網(wǎng)站開發(fā)、微信營銷、系統(tǒng)平臺開發(fā)。

Redis是一種高性能內(nèi)存數(shù)據(jù)庫,它也是很多企業(yè)在其應(yīng)用中使用的重要組件。但是,在一些情況下,Redis可能會突然被卸載,甚至?xí)?dǎo)致業(yè)務(wù)的停擺。對于這種現(xiàn)象,需要通過一些措施來解決,展開新的修復(fù)之道。

為什么Redis會被卸載?

導(dǎo)致Redis被卸載的原因有很多,以下是比較常見的一些情況:

1.內(nèi)存不足:Redis的數(shù)據(jù)都是放在內(nèi)存中的,在內(nèi)存不足的情況下,Redis會被操作系統(tǒng)強制卸載。

2.操作系統(tǒng)資源限制:操作系統(tǒng)會對每個進程分配一定的資源,如內(nèi)存、CPU等。如果Redis需要的資源超過了系統(tǒng)限制,Redis就會被操作系統(tǒng)卸載。

3.其他進程占用資源:除了Redis,操作系統(tǒng)上還可能有其他進程在運行,這些進程可能會消耗大量資源,導(dǎo)致Redis被卸載。

如何解決被卸載的Redis問題?

1. 配置swap文件

當Redis發(fā)生內(nèi)存不足的情況時,可以選擇配置swap文件。Swap文件是內(nèi)存中的一部分空間,通過把一部分內(nèi)存寫入swap文件,可以釋放出足夠的內(nèi)存供Redis使用,避免Redis被卸載。

配置方法:

1)創(chuàng)建swap文件

sudo fallocate -l 2G /swapfile # 創(chuàng)建2G的swap文件

sudo chmod 600 /swapfile # 設(shè)置權(quán)限

sudo mkswap /swapfile # 格式化為swap文件

sudo swapon /swapfile # 啟用swap文件

2)將配置信息加入/etc/fstab中,保證重啟后swap文件仍然生效。

/swapfile swap swap defaults 0 0

2. 使用cgroups限制資源

cgroups是Linux內(nèi)核提供的一種資源限制機制,可以限制單個進程使用的CPU、內(nèi)存等資源,從而避免Redis被操作系統(tǒng)卸載。

配置方法:

1)安裝cgroups工具

sudo apt-get install -y cgroup-tools

2)創(chuàng)建Redis組

sudo cgcreate -a redis:redis -t redis:redis -g memory,cpu:/redis

3)限制Redis使用的CPU和內(nèi)存

sudo cgset -r cpu.shares=512 /redis # 限制CPU使用百分比

sudo cgset -r memory.limit_in_bytes=2G /redis # 限制內(nèi)存使用量為2G

4)將Redis PID加入到Redis組中

sudo cgclassify -g memory,cpu:/redis PID

3. 監(jiān)控Redis狀態(tài)

Monitoring是預(yù)防Redis被卸載的關(guān)鍵,可以使用命令行工具或監(jiān)控軟件對Redis進行實時監(jiān)控,當Redis狀態(tài)異常時及時發(fā)現(xiàn)并處理。

命令行監(jiān)控工具:

redis-cli –stat #顯示Redis狀態(tài)信息

redis-cli info #顯示Redis更詳細的狀態(tài)信息

監(jiān)控軟件:

credis:開源的Redis實時監(jiān)控工具。

redis-stat:包含Redis各種狀態(tài)指標,支持圖表展示,操作簡單。

對于Redis被卸載的情況,可以使用以上三種方法進行解決。在Redis應(yīng)用中,要時刻保持高度關(guān)注并維護其穩(wěn)定性,才能確保業(yè)務(wù)順利進行。

香港服務(wù)器選創(chuàng)新互聯(lián),香港虛擬主機被稱為香港虛擬空間/香港網(wǎng)站空間,或者簡稱香港主機/香港空間。香港虛擬主機特點是免備案空間開通就用, 創(chuàng)新互聯(lián)香港主機精選cn2+bgp線路訪問快、穩(wěn)定!


分享標題:被卸載的Redis展開新的修復(fù)之道(redis被卸載了怎么辦)
文章出自:http://m.5511xx.com/article/coeedsh.html